About The Position

Takeda Development Center Americas, Inc. is seeking a Research Associate II, Oncology Drug Discovery Unit. This role involves designing, executing, and troubleshooting complex experiments in oncology using molecular biology, biochemistry, and cell biology techniques. The position also includes designing and executing small-molecule discovery and characterization studies, performing cell-based assays to assess compound potency and mechanism of action, and analyzing experimental data. The role requires summarizing findings, drafting scientific reports, developing and documenting laboratory protocols, managing laboratory inventory, and promoting safety initiatives. Effective time and resource management is essential to meet project milestones.

Responsibilities

  • Design, execute, and troubleshoot complex experiments in oncology, applying molecular biology, biochemistry, and cell biology techniques (e.g., DNA/RNA extraction, PCR, cloning, flow cytometry, ELISA, western blotting).
  • Design and execute small-molecule discovery and characterization studies, including high-throughput drug screening and hit validation.
  • Perform cell-based proliferation assays and other in vitro models to assess compound potency and mechanism of action.
  • Calculate and interpret IC, DC analysis for the candidate selection.
  • Culture mammalian cells, maintain cell lines, and generate reporter or stable cell lines for in vitro and in vivo studies.
  • Analyze experimental data using appropriate statistical and bioinformatic tools.
  • Summarize findings to inform research decisions.
  • Draft, review, and present scientific reports, data summaries, and slide decks for internal discussions and cross-functional meetings.
  • Develop, optimize, and document laboratory protocols and standard operating procedures (SOPs).
  • Monitor and maintain laboratory inventory, ensuring efficient availability of reagents, consumables, and equipment.
  • Take Environment, Health & Safety (EHS) initiatives, promoting best practices for safe and environmentally responsible research.
  • Manage time and resources effectively to meet project milestones and organizational objectives.
